
Th8 Palm Dubai Beach Resort, Vignette Collection by IHG
Th8 Palm Dubai Beach Resort offers you the opportunity to reconnect with yourself however you wish. The hotel offers two immersive infinity pools, basketball court, kid's play area, state-of-the-art fitness centre and luxury pool cabanas or sun loungers.
